Nestled off the coast of Tanzania, Zanzibar offers a serene escape before embarking on your grand adventure to conquer Mount Kilimanjaro. The spice-laden air and pristine beaches provide a welcome respite as you https://carlygtkd727638.blogsuperapp.com/profile